Second Candidate Launches Write-in Campaign for Auburn School Board

A second candidate is running a write-in campaign for the Auburn School Board.

Morgan Ames has launched a write-in campaign for one of the three seats up for grabs this year on the Auburn Enlarged City School District’s Board of Education.

A mother of four, Ames graduated from Auburn High School in 2011 and went on to earn a bachelor’s degree in marketing from Le Moyne College. She currently serves as the co-chair of the Herman Ave Elementary PTO and is a member of the CCC Childcare Advisory Board.

“Through both professional and personal community involvement, I have had an opportunity to partake in local efforts to uplift our youth,” Ames stated. “I hope to use my experiences and background to further invest in our upcoming leaders of tomorrow while providing a platform for individuals from all walks of life to feel seen and heard in the Auburn Enlarged City School District.”

Ames joins Matteo Bartolotta as a write-in candidate. Bartolotta, whose current term on the board is expiring, decided to launch a write-in campaign after learning that only two people qualified to appear on the ballot.

Noel Romeo and Melissa Deyneka will be the only two names appearing on the ballot.

Each position carries a three-year term.

The school board election and budget vote will take place on Tuesday. Polls will be open from 7:00a-9:00p.
